The Evolution of Film Finance Management
The landscape of production finance has transformed significantly over the last few years. Modern producers demand tools that move as fast as their sets. While legacy tools focused solely on data entry, the new generation of software prioritizes automated data flow. For instance, when you perform a script breakdown, every tagged element—from a vintage prop to a specialized VFX sequence—should instantly inform your budget estimates. This connectivity reduces human error and provides a “single source of truth” for the entire production department.

2. Movie Magic Budgeting: The Legacy Standard
Movie Magic remains a staple for large-scale studio productions that require hyper-granular reporting. It excels in complex “what-if” scenarios and fringe benefit calculations. However, it often lacks the native, AI-driven integration with a shot list that modern indie and mid-tier teams now demand for agility.
3. Saturation.io: Real-Time Cloud Collaboration
Saturation.io has gained significant traction by focusing on cloud-native collaboration. It allows multiple users to edit line items simultaneously, which is vital for fast-moving commercial productions. While its interface is sleek, it occasionally lacks the deep “creative-to-budget” automation that characterizes the top-tier AI platforms.
4. Celtx: The Cloud-Native Alternative
Celtx continues to be a popular choice for smaller teams and educational institutions. It provides a clean, cloud-based interface that handles basic budgeting and call sheet generation. While user-friendly, it may struggle with the advanced multi-currency requirements and the character-consistent AI storyboarding that high-end productions utilize in 2026.
5. Showbiz Budgeting: Versatile Reporting
Showbiz remains a strong contender for those who prioritize traditional accounting workflows. Its reporting tools are robust, and it offers excellent actualization features. However, for teams looking to reduce manual entry, the lack of an integrated cast and crew manager means data must often be entered twice, increasing the risk of clerical errors.
